Transaction 22ea9447ff07eedfa79742b8158efd5513421f085925952665831ff810e5a858
1 Input
2 Outputs
- 22ea9447ff07eedfa79742b8158efd5513421f085925952665831ff810e5a858:0
- 22ea9447ff07eedfa79742b8158efd5513421f085925952665831ff810e5a858:1
value 1040000000
address 2MyEL9wm1F5Pj3EZ7jnaueUwBq5w99pUvTp
value 3865619922
address mptHKEGQKQwraLQqVy78mkjQryT2iWZ75p